Congratulations to all that came out to our RO-1 course Sunday February 7th, 2010.  To say that the turn out was impressive, would be an understatement!  A group of 32 gathered at the Mission Rod and Gun Club House to take the SASS RO1 course. Everyone received in depth classroom training in the morning. After a a nice hot lunch at noon, everyone headed up to Lil’ Tombstone where some hands on training was completed. Two stages were set up for folks to both shoot and try out their new skills at range operations.  The day ended at about 4:00.  The weather was not all that bad considering that at this time last year, Lil’ Tombstone had almost 12 inches of snow on it.

December 27th, 2009  Range Operations Course NOW REQUIRED

After lengthy discussion, the Red Mtn. Renegade's organizing committee has made a decision to make the SASS Rang Operations 1 Course mandatory.  The intent is to have every member of the Red Mountain Renegades successfully complete the course.  By doing so it ensures each and every event we host or attend will be conducted in a safe manner.  That folks is the primary purpose of the course, SAFETY.

RED MTN. RENEGADES - COWBOY FAST DRAW

Just to let everyone know Cowboy Fast Draw starts up again on March 17th @ Mission Rod & Gun club. Shooting time on all dates will be 7 - 9:30 pm. The following dates are for the rest of the year.
March 17     March 31     April 14     April 28     May 12     May 26     June 9    June 23     July 7     July 21 August 4       August 18    Sept 1        Sept 15      Sept 29     Oct 13       Oct 27     Nov 10 (last day for 2009)
While a bunch of us will be shooting Cowboy Fast Draw we will also have people shooting traditional (WFDA) style fast draw. We will accommodate all disciplines of fast draw and Cowboy Action shooters that want to come out and play. For further information or questions please e-mail or phone me on my cell @ 604-830-2266.
Remember we shoot wax powered by a 209 primer, no live ammo. If you need wax let me know. I have wax for .45, .44 and .38 I have lots of .45 casings. Pistol primers will also propel the wax but times will be slower. Also if you have friends that have not received this notice they are more than welcome to attend, just let me know. Fun Shoots
  On fun shoots the atmosphere is meant to be more relaxed than competitive so it is a great time for new shooters to get their feet wet and make the step from plinker to Shootist, as well, they are great practice for the more competitive shoots to hone their skills. Spectators can see what it is all about and get the bug.
All shoots start 9:30 AM sharp with a mandatory safety meeting at 9:00 AM.


Main Matches
Main Matches are meant for more experienced shooters. For new shooters it is advised you should attend a couple of fun shoots before competing in one of our main matches. Spectators are always welcome.
All shoots start 9:30 AM sharp with a mandatory safety meeting at 9:00 AM.
